Campus Description: HISD is a small community located 15 miles north of Galveston and 40 miles south of downtown Houston. The Hitchcock Independent School District is located within Galveston County. It has four campuses in addition to Kids First Head Start. The enrollment is approximately 1,999 students in grades Pre-kindergarten through 12th grade. This student population is 39.3% African American, 34.9% Hispanic, 20.7% White and 3.7% multiracial. There is an overall rate of 82.6% for Economically Disadvantaged.

Description/Notes: Description/Notes: Responsible for oversight of all financial and business affairs of the district. Provide leadership for the district’s financial services activity to ensure legally sound and effective management practices. Direct and monitor the management and investment of all district funds and ensure they are adequately protected. Serve as the chief financial advisor and budget advisor to the superintendent and board of trustees.
Qualifications: Qualifications: Master’s degree in a business administration, finance, accounting, or related field (preferred)

TASBO - Registered Texas School Business Administrator (RTSBA) (preferred)

Three to seven years of accounting or finance-related work including at least three years in a supervisory capacity in a leadership role in a school setting (preferred)

Advanced knowledge of school finance, budgeting, accounting systems, and economics

Knowledge of federal and state financial reporting regulations, policies and procedures

Knowledge of information/data processing systems and financial applications

Ability to resolve conflict, listen, and appropriately respond to concerns

Demonstrated leadership skills

Ability to manage budget and personnel

Ability to implement policy and procedures

Ability to interpret data

Excellent communication, public relations, and interpersonal skills
